There is a collection of moving personal photos of the deceased socialite Jocelyn Wildenstein, where new light is thrown on the early years of her marriage to her billionaire ex-husband and their family life on his beloved Safari Ranch.
Jocelyn suddenly died of a pulmonary embolism on New Year's Eve in Paris at the age of 84, with tribute and photos of the star that flowed in while people remembered her extraordinary life.
Famous for its cosmetic operations and distinctive facial characteristics, Jocelyn's feline appearance and love for wild animals gave her the nickname 'Catwoman' – as well as the attention of art dealer Alec Wildenstein.
The couple were married for 20 years and shared two children, but later won the headlines around the world for Alec's unfaithfulness and their explosive divorce that Jocelyn saw received a stunning settlement of $ 2.5 billion.
Now new photos show the couple in happier times, spending their days on the Ol Jogi Ranch where they met, brought their family up and their passion for yacht and retention shared.
Jocelyn, born in Swiss, met Alec – the heir of the richest and most famous family of the art world – in 1977 during a trip with friends on his vast estate of 66,000 hectares in Kenya.
The model was 31 years old at the time and had already enjoyed a glamorous lifestyle in Paris and New York, mixed with High Society and enjoy a lush lifestyle.
The Jetset Socialite already had a weakness for Africa before her journey and connected with Alec about their shared passion for the continent and later said that “what we both had in common was our love for Africa, wild things.”
She described their first meeting and said: 'My first conversation with Alec was not a conversation at all. It was a lion hunt of 5 hours, and we were in the blind one, all camouflaged and waited in the bushes, were not allowed to talk. '
They shared their first meal that evening – the heart of one of the lions they had hunted.

Jocelyn said that Alec then asked her to ride motorcycles on one of the mountains on the estate, to an area that they called the top of the world.
“That was our Prime Minister Baiser – First Kiss,” she told New York Magazine in an interview in 1997.
The whirlwind -romanticism of the couple saw them getting married in a Hilton Hotel Suite in Las Vegas with just a handful of witnesses who are present a year later.
Jocelyn gave birth to their two children, Diane and Alec Jr., shortly thereafter, and the family spent their time between their penthouse in Manhattan, compound on the British Virgin Islands and estate in Kenya.
Alec had shared the building with his friend Henry Roussell and the couple bought him in 1985 for full ownership.
The couple took their children to the ranch for the first time when they were only a few months old, and dear photos show Diane and Alec JR time with their parents there.

She hired the architect Jon Cavanaugh, after interviewing dozens of others, because he had written his thesis on Gaudi and she didn't want the house to be a modern “straight line”.
She was in charge of the maintenance of the 250 mile roads on the building, as well as the installation of several swimming pools and about 55 lakes made by humans.

The estate was inherited by Alec Wildenstein JNR, who took over his management after his father died in 2008.
He describes his love for the private safari experiences it offers, said, “I hate to feel like a tourist … you don't feel like a tourist here.”
The marriage of Jocelyn and Alec ended famous after she discovered him with a Russian model in their apartment in Manhattan and he chased her outside with a gun.
She called it stopping, and their messy separation ended in 1999 with a settlement of $ 2.5 billion, followed by payments of $ 100 million a year for 13 years thereafter.
She enjoyed a lush lifestyle and mixed with the rich and celebrities. She met fashion designer Lloyd Klein in 2003 and the pair was fiance in 2017 and stayed like her death.

Throughout her life it was often called 'Catwoman' because it was said that she had different cosmetic procedures to make herself look like a lion or wild cat in Africa.
But after her death, her fiancé Klein rubbed those claims and said that her renowned cat functions were of course.
“She never wanted to look like a cat,” he said. “She always had those feline functions.
'She did have cat eyes and cheekbones and, like every woman, when she wanted some work to make her look younger, she had a lifting, a few small changes and she did what she wanted to do.
'It is her face and when she looked in the mirror, she was very happy. The stories about her who want to look like a cat's nonsense – it's all fake.
“Why would she want to look like a cat? She loved wild animals; She had a cheetah as a pet that would lie on the couch because she loved the wild world. But she never wanted to look like a cat. '
